Dictionary of Banking Terms: charter
charter
legal authorization to conduct business as a bank or thrift institution, granted by the comptroller of the currency for national banks, the office of thrift supervision for federal savings banks, and state banking departments for state-chartered banks. Among requirements for charter approval are competent management, a commitment to the local community, and ability to obtain deposit insurance.
Dictionary of Business Terms: charter
charter
Law: document issued by a government establishing a corporate entity. Many kinds of organizations-including cities-are chartered. See also  articles of incorporation;  certificate of incorporation.
Transportation: hire a vehicle, usually for exclusive use.
